Living a week in 2009 (liminal photoshoot dump!)

Introduction

Hello and welcome everyone!!

Last week I was lucky enough to go visit again one of my childhood holiday spots. I haven't been there in about 10 years, and the first time I ever went was all the way back in 2009. I was only two by then, but it was enough for me to develop faint memories that I still cherish in my mind and came back to me in dreams multiple times.

So, this was going to be another family holiday like the old times - especially during the first two days where my aunt and uncle joined us and stayed in our same mobile home.

I decided to use the occasion to try and recreate the same feeling I had living as a child - so going through the same places, feelings and joy. Putting down my phone and barely using it was also extremely helpful.

This was very easy as Lignano Sabbiadoro, the city where the village is located (Friuli Venezia Giulia, Italy) is one of the most liminal areas I have ever seen to this day; most of it was built and enriched during the 90's-2000's to welcome tourists, and so the architecture, spaces and vibes had pretty much stayed the same since then, and everywhere you look you can find an interesting spot.

So, to have something to remember this experience, I decided to take pictures of all the liminal spaces I would see as if I was taking pictures of my own memories. To do that I used an old canon portable camera my grandpa gifted me when I was little.

1 : The playground

The playground of the camping was something I slightly remembered.

It is right beside the entrance, in front of the reception, and it stands out from its surroundings thanks to its brightly colored plastic and its neat fake grass field.

During the day, you can find dozens of parents there, patiently waiting under the scorching hot sun for their kids to get tired; but they never do, because that endless colorful heaven is well worth bearing the unsustainable heat of italian summers.

But during lunch hours, the castle finally finds a moment to rest.


 

But the break doesn't last long - after the flocks of children of the afternoon are gone, and the sun starts sinking, the playground goes silent once again. And as the night falls, the once joyful and bright castle transforms into an eerie and empty presence.


 

The same tunnels and slides that only a few hours before were filled by the sound of children's laughter are now conquered by shadows and voids.


2 : The house

Guests who choose to rent a mobile house get to live in a small bungalow for their stay.

These houses are comfortable, compact, and in their own way, cozy. The most common thing someone would end up thinking as soon as they've spent a while in there is, ''I would live in a house like that'' - no matter how welcoming your real home is, the desire to live in that small, simple house surrounded by maritime pine trees will get to you eventually.


You'll start wondering how you would decorate your room if the house was yours.

How would you spend your days there?

How would you make it your own?

Would you repaint the cream-white walls? Or would you keep them that way?


 

Sitting at the table in front of the entrance, enjoying the evening breeze. Staying with yourself in silence and finally feeling relieved of everything that has been imprisoning you.


3 : The pool

The most crowded place of all: the pool. The parents who survive from the hot hell of the playground are dragged there by their children. Thankfully, they can relax themselves in the hydromassage pool while keeping an eye on the kids playing on the water slide through the salt-tainted glass. But once again, when the night falls, it becomes a completely different place.


As you get closer to the hydromassage pool and also take a peek through the glass, a chill goes down your spine. It is just a pool after all; but that stark blue lighting, those neatly placed ceramic tiles, all those dirty glass walls that look like they could go on forever, curving, intertwining, creating an immense labirinth that goes beyond any imagination... everything is ordinary but seems so strangely out of place.

You soon realise it is the place you saw in your worst nightmare.


4 : The beach

One night, you decide to visit the beach again. You've been there all day, but it still not enough; you want to greet the sea again in a different light.

The families, the loud groups of teenagers hosting cards tournaments, the sunbathing grandmas, the coconut sellers shouting for your attention are all long gone. All that remains of that jungle is a legion of lonely umbrellas.


 

As you approach the sea, you find that there is no lifeguard stopping you from taking a bath in the cold salty water; only an ominous red sign, scarred by the waves and the passage of little crustaceans, tries to warn you of the dangers of that black liquid void that has now become the sea.


 

And now you stand alone on the shore.

Piercing the darkness with your gaze.

You are alone. But you are happy.
